摘要
We have successfully fabricated single-crystalline hollow NiO crystals with well-defined octahedral morphology. With detailed investigations by using scanning electron microscopy, transmission electron microscopy, X-ray diffraction, and thermogravimetric analysis, we propose a growth mechanism of the hollow octahedra. It is the first report that hollow octahedral materials can be synthesized via a template-assisted carbothermal method. During the process, carbon templates appear to be necessary for the formation of single-crystal line hollow NiO octahedra. The proposed facile strategy can be extended to synthesize other polyhedral materials such as metal oxides (Co3O4, etc.).
